+use core::ops::Range;
+use std::ffi::CStr;
+use std::ffi::CString;
+use std::ptr;
+
+use libc::{c_char, c_int};
+
+use crate::util::Binding;
+use crate::{raw, Buf, Error, IntoCString};
+
+/// Clean up a message, removing extraneous whitespace, and ensure that the
+/// message ends with a newline. If `comment_char` is `Some`, also remove comment
+/// lines starting with that character.
+pub fn message_prettify<T: IntoCString>(
+ message: T,
+ comment_char: Option<u8>,
+) -> Result<String, Error> {
+ _message_prettify(message.into_c_string()?, comment_char)
+}
+
+fn _message_prettify(message: CString, comment_char: Option<u8>) -> Result<String, Error> {
+ let ret = Buf::new();
+ unsafe {
+ try_call!(raw::git_message_prettify(
+ ret.raw(),
+ message,
+ comment_char.is_some() as c_int,
+ comment_char.unwrap_or(0) as c_char
+ ));
+ }
+ Ok(ret.as_str().unwrap().to_string())
+}
+
+/// The default comment character for `message_prettify` ('#')
+pub const DEFAULT_COMMENT_CHAR: Option<u8> = Some(b'#');
+
+/// Get the trailers for the given message.
+///
+/// Use this function when you are dealing with a UTF-8-encoded message.
+pub fn message_trailers_strs(message: &str) -> Result<MessageTrailersStrs, Error> {
+ _message_trailers(message.into_c_string()?).map(|res| MessageTrailersStrs(res))
+}
+
+/// Get the trailers for the given message.
+///
+/// Use this function when the message might not be UTF-8-encoded,
+/// or if you want to handle the returned trailer key–value pairs
+/// as bytes.
+pub fn message_trailers_bytes<S: IntoCString>(message: S) -> Result<MessageTrailersBytes, Error> {
+ _message_trailers(message.into_c_string()?).map(|res| MessageTrailersBytes(res))
+}
+
+fn _message_trailers(message: CString) -> Result<MessageTrailers, Error> {
+ let ret = MessageTrailers::new();
+ unsafe {
+ try_call!(raw::git_message_trailers(ret.raw(), message));
+ }
+ Ok(ret)
+}
+
+/// Collection of UTF-8-encoded trailers.
+///
+/// Use `iter()` to get access to the values.
+pub struct MessageTrailersStrs(MessageTrailers);
+
+impl MessageTrailersStrs {
+ /// Create a borrowed iterator.
+ pub fn iter(&self) -> MessageTrailersStrsIterator<'_> {
+ MessageTrailersStrsIterator(self.0.iter())
+ }
+ /// The number of trailer key–value pairs.
+ pub fn len(&self) -> usize {
+ self.0.len()
+ }
+ /// Convert to the “bytes” variant.
+ pub fn to_bytes(self) -> MessageTrailersBytes {
+ MessageTrailersBytes(self.0)
+ }
+}
+
+/// Collection of unencoded (bytes) trailers.
+///
+/// Use `iter()` to get access to the values.
+pub struct MessageTrailersBytes(MessageTrailers);
+
+impl MessageTrailersBytes {
+ /// Create a borrowed iterator.
+ pub fn iter(&self) -> MessageTrailersBytesIterator<'_> {
+ MessageTrailersBytesIterator(self.0.iter())
+ }
+ /// The number of trailer key–value pairs.
+ pub fn len(&self) -> usize {
+ self.0.len()
+ }
+}
+
+struct MessageTrailers {
+ raw: raw::git_message_trailer_array,
+}
+
+impl MessageTrailers {
+ fn new() -> MessageTrailers {
+ crate::init();
+ unsafe {
+ Binding::from_raw(&mut raw::git_message_trailer_array {
+ trailers: ptr::null_mut(),
+ count: 0,
+ _trailer_block: ptr::null_mut(),
+ } as *mut _)
+ }
+ }
+ fn iter(&self) -> MessageTrailersIterator<'_> {
+ MessageTrailersIterator {
+ trailers: self,
+ range: Range {
+ start: 0,
+ end: self.raw.count,
+ },
+ }
+ }
+ fn len(&self) -> usize {
+ self.raw.count
+ }
+}
+
+impl Drop for MessageTrailers {
+ fn drop(&mut self) {
+ unsafe {
+ raw::git_message_trailer_array_free(&mut self.raw);
+ }
+ }
+}
+
+impl Binding for MessageTrailers {
+ type Raw = *mut raw::git_message_trailer_array;
+ unsafe fn from_raw(raw: *mut raw::git_message_trailer_array) -> MessageTrailers {
+ MessageTrailers { raw: *raw }
+ }
+ fn raw(&self) -> *mut raw::git_message_trailer_array {
+ &self.raw as *const _ as *mut _
+ }
+}
+
+struct MessageTrailersIterator<'a> {
+ trailers: &'a MessageTrailers,
+ range: Range<usize>,
+}
+
+fn to_raw_tuple(trailers: &MessageTrailers, index: usize) -> (*const c_char, *const c_char) {
+ unsafe {
+ let addr = trailers.raw.trailers.wrapping_add(index);
+ ((*addr).key, (*addr).value)
+ }
+}
+
+/// Borrowed iterator over the UTF-8-encoded trailers.
+pub struct MessageTrailersStrsIterator<'a>(MessageTrailersIterator<'a>);
+
+impl<'pair> Iterator for MessageTrailersStrsIterator<'pair> {
+ type Item = (&'pair str, &'pair str);
+
+ fn next(&mut self) -> Option<Self::Item> {
+ self.0
+ .range
+ .next()
+ .map(|index| to_str_tuple(&self.0.trailers, index))
+ }
+
+ fn size_hint(&self) -> (usize, Option<usize>) {
+ self.0.range.size_hint()
+ }
+}
+
+impl ExactSizeIterator for MessageTrailersStrsIterator<'_> {
+ fn len(&self) -> usize {
+ self.0.range.len()
+ }
+}
+
+impl DoubleEndedIterator for MessageTrailersStrsIterator<'_> {
+ fn next_back(&mut self) -> Option<Self::Item> {
+ self.0
+ .range
+ .next_back()
+ .map(|index| to_str_tuple(&self.0.trailers, index))
+ }
+}
+
+fn to_str_tuple(trailers: &MessageTrailers, index: usize) -> (&str, &str) {
+ unsafe {
+ let (rkey, rvalue) = to_raw_tuple(&trailers, index);
+ let key = CStr::from_ptr(rkey).to_str().unwrap();
+ let value = CStr::from_ptr(rvalue).to_str().unwrap();
+ (key, value)
+ }
+}
+
+/// Borrowed iterator over the raw (bytes) trailers.
+pub struct MessageTrailersBytesIterator<'a>(MessageTrailersIterator<'a>);
+
+impl<'pair> Iterator for MessageTrailersBytesIterator<'pair> {
+ type Item = (&'pair [u8], &'pair [u8]);
+
+ fn next(&mut self) -> Option<Self::Item> {
+ self.0
+ .range
+ .next()
+ .map(|index| to_bytes_tuple(&self.0.trailers, index))
+ }
+
+ fn size_hint(&self) -> (usize, Option<usize>) {
+ self.0.range.size_hint()
+ }
+}
+
+impl ExactSizeIterator for MessageTrailersBytesIterator<'_> {
+ fn len(&self) -> usize {
+ self.0.range.len()
+ }
+}
+
+impl DoubleEndedIterator for MessageTrailersBytesIterator<'_> {
+ fn next_back(&mut self) -> Option<Self::Item> {
+ self.0
+ .range
+ .next_back()
+ .map(|index| to_bytes_tuple(&self.0.trailers, index))
+ }
+}
+
+fn to_bytes_tuple(trailers: &MessageTrailers, index: usize) -> (&[u8], &[u8]) {
+ unsafe {
+ let (rkey, rvalue) = to_raw_tuple(&trailers, index);
+ let key = CStr::from_ptr(rkey).to_bytes();
+ let value = CStr::from_ptr(rvalue).to_bytes();
+ (key, value)
+ }
+}
